Kendrick Lamar’s Hometown: Verified Facts

Kendrick Lamar is from Compton, California, a city in Los Angeles County known for its deep role in hip-hop history and its ongoing cultural influence. Born June 17, 1987, Kendrick grew up in the Compton area, specifically in the neighborhood known as Compton or East Compton, and he has repeatedly referenced the streets, people, and challenges of his surroundings in his music. This profile clarifies where Kendrick Lamar is from, using verified sources, and explains how Compton shaped his artistic identity.

Compton: Neighborhood and Context

Compton lies in Southern California, southeast of downtown Los Angeles, and has been a pivotal location in hip-hop since the late 1980s. Kendrick’s lyrical focus on Compton reflects both pride in his community and an honest portrayal of its struggles, including poverty, violence, and systemic inequity. He often names specific streets and local figures, grounding his storytelling in lived experience rather than abstract symbolism.

Kendrick Lamar’s Relationship to Place

How Compton Shapes His Music

From his early mixtapes to major albums like Good Kid, M.A.A.D City, To Pimp a Butterfly, and Mr. Morale & the Big Steppers, Kendrick treats Compton as a central character. He balances critique and compassion, documenting cycles of hardship while highlighting resilience, faith, and ambition. This duality makes his work both a personal memoir and a broader commentary on marginalized neighborhoods.

Notable Mentions in Lyrics and Interviews

In interviews and songs, Kendrick frequently references his Compton roots, addressing themes of police brutality, economic inequality, and generational trauma. He has also spoken about the responsibility that comes with representing his hometown on a global stage, emphasizing truthful storytelling and community uplift.

Beyond the Hometown: Career Context

Signed to Top Dawg Entertainment (TDE) early in his career, Kendrick gained wider recognition through mixtapes and features before releasing Section.80 (2011). His later albums, including good kid, m.A.A.d city and Damn (which won the Pulitzer Prize for Music), cemented his reputation as a leading voice in modern hip-hop. Throughout, Compton remains a foundational influence on his perspective and artistry.
